On the subject of new records, Rescuer ran a new race record of 1:27:73 to win the R.J. Peters which was a tidy effort. The old race record was held by Sister Patricia of 1:28:08 set back in 1999. Sister Patricia after setting that record went on to run 2nd in the Railway. The track record stands at 1:27:40 set by Gilt Patten way back in 1973.

Perth Cup
 
From a Perth Cup perspective there were a few good runs on Saturday.

Our Grey Halo of course. Interesting to note that from only 2 starts over the 2400 (the furthest he's gone) he's won both.

Dundally who ran 2nd to Our Grey Halo Saturday. Just the 1 start over 2400, the Group III Queens Cup back in July 04 which he won, coming from well back in the field.

Universal Warrior who showed a return to form Saturday. Ran 6th in the 2005 Cup and although well beaten that day was running on strongly at the business end.

And Free At Last who was beaten just 0.5lens in the 2005 Cup and ran 4th the previous year.

Kevin Forrester
 
Word is that Kevin Forrester will keep the ride aboard the Trevor Andrews trained Rescuer in the Railway despite being found guilty of careless riding on Saturday. Kevin has lodged a request with stewards to defer the commencement of his suspension to allow him to ride Rescuer on Saturday. If approved Kevin will have to forgo the ride on Miss Andretti in the Colonel Reeves. What a predicament!
